Jogging around Hohentauern offers diverse terrain within a mountainous landscape, ideal for various fitness levels. The region features a mix of easy, mostly paved paths and more challenging routes with significant elevation gain. Runners can explore serene mountain lakes and traverse trails through forests, all set against a backdrop of clear mountain air and panoramic views.

Frequently Asked Questions

What kind of terrain can I expect on running routes in Hohentauern?

Hohentauern offers a wide variety of terrain for runners. You'll find everything from easy, mostly paved paths suitable for beginners to challenging routes with significant elevation gain through mountainous surroundings. The trails often traverse serene forests and lead to quiet mountain lakes, all set against a backdrop of clear mountain air and panoramic views.

Are there any easy running routes for beginners in Hohentauern?

Yes, Hohentauern has several easy running options. For instance, the Hohentauern – Hiking trail near Hohentauern loop from Hohentauern is an easy 4.5 km route with minimal elevation. Another accessible option is the Hohentauern loop from Hohentauern, which is about 4.9 km long and also rated as easy.

What natural attractions can I see while jogging in Hohentauern?

Hohentauern's running routes offer stunning natural beauty. You can discover quiet mountain lakes like the Großer Scheibelsee, which is a highlight on the Edelraute Hut – Großer Scheibelsee loop. You'll also traverse mysterious forest trails and enjoy invigorating uphill and downhill sections with picturesque mountain backdrops.

Are there any family-friendly running trails in the Hohentauern area?

For families, the Hohentauern – Stilt House Village and Xylophone Forest loop offers an engaging experience, combining natural beauty with unique attractions. The region also features a Forest Adventure Trail and a Water Adventure Trail, which includes a 70-meter slide, providing interactive and enjoyable experiences that can be incorporated into a family run or walk.

Are the running routes in Hohentauern generally circular?

Many of the running routes in Hohentauern are designed as loops, offering convenient starting and ending points. Examples include the popular Edelraute Hut – Großer Scheibelsee loop and the Schaunitzsee – Kerschkern loop, allowing you to experience diverse scenery without retracing your steps.

Are there any specific points of interest or landmarks along the running trails?

Yes, several routes pass by interesting landmarks. The Hohentauern – Stilt House Village and Xylophone Forest loop leads through unique attractions. You might also encounter mountain huts like the Mödlinger Hut or the Rottenmanner Hut, which can serve as excellent starting points or rest stops. The region also features a fascinating Rock and Cave World.

What is the best time of year for running in Hohentauern?

Hohentauern is an excellent destination for running throughout many seasons. The clear mountain air makes it invigorating, especially in spring, summer, and autumn. During these times, you can fully enjoy the diverse landscapes, from lush forests to mountain lakes. While winter running is possible, some trails may be covered in snow, requiring appropriate gear and caution.

How many running routes are available in Hohentauern?

There are 18 dedicated running routes around Hohentauern listed on komoot. These routes cater to various fitness levels, with 2 easy, 6 moderate, and 10 difficult options, ensuring there's a suitable trail for almost every runner.

Are there any challenging running routes with significant elevation gain?

Absolutely. Hohentauern is set in a mountainous region, offering plenty of challenging routes. The Schaunitzsee – Kerschkern loop from Griesmoarhube, for example, is a difficult 13.1 km path that features substantial elevation gain, providing a demanding workout and expansive mountain views for experienced runners.

Can I find routes that lead to mountain huts in Hohentauern?

Yes, some routes can lead you to or start from mountain huts. The Edelrautehütte, located at 1,725 meters, is a notable example that serves as an excellent starting point for runs towards the Großer Scheibelsee lake or ascents of surrounding mountains. While not all routes directly link to huts, many are in proximity to them, offering opportunities for refreshment or further exploration.

Is Hohentauern suitable for trail running?

Given its diverse terrain, mountainous surroundings, and varied forest trails, Hohentauern is very suitable for trail running. You'll find routes that range from technical ascents and descents to more flowing paths through natural landscapes, providing an excellent environment for trail runners seeking a challenge and beautiful scenery.
